Airtel India is the second largest provider of mobile telephony and also second largest provider of fixed telephony in India, and is also a provider of broadband internet and subscription television services.

Madhur (@ThePlacardGuy) reportedIndia’s internet has been officially split into two classes, and the announcement came from .@airtelindia itself. Postpaid users now get “priority 5G.” Prepaid users get whatever is left on the same towers, the same spectrum, the same network. The deciding factor is not technology, not infrastructure, not even fairness. It is the size of your monthly bill. The most dangerous part is not the policy itself, it is the precedent. Once a tiered internet gets normalised in India, every telecom in the market will follow the playbook. First speed will be sold, then app access, then connectivity itself. The open internet that built digital India will disappear quietly, one corporate announcement at a time. Public spectrum is being sliced by wallet size, and the regulator has not said a word. .@Dot_India @JM_Scindia silence is not neutrality, it is complicity.
